Question
I am on a one year permit which ends Jan 2010, with the option of the employer renewing for another year (to Jan 2011). I have been working with my company for over 1.5 years now. I am on a two year contract which ends June 2010. I am not happy in my current role and would like for my permit to not be renewed come Jan 2010. If I inform my employer of this can I then look for work.

Answer
You are free to seek alternate employment to commence after the expiration of your permit.

Some employment contracts include a non-compete clause. If your contract has such a clause then your present employer could object to issuance of a new permit with a competing business.

You may begin your search for a new job immediately. A new employer can submit an application for a permit to begin immediately after you current permit expires. If that new permit is not yet approved then you will be required to leave the islands while it is still being processed.
